Physical Therapy provides the rehabilitative assistance needed to regain strength, endurance and mobility- all necessary components of a solid recovery. It includes the evaluation and treatment for range of motion and balance deficits, gait abnormalities, pain management, neurological deficits and community re- entry.
Occupational Therapy helps you relearn simple daily tasks that are an important part of everyday living and optimal functioning. The evaluation and treatment for activities of daily living deficits such as feeding, hygiene, dressing and homemaking, visual/ perceptual disorders and pain are given as well.
Speech Therapy assists you in regaining your speaking, swallowing and comprehension skills essential for verbal communication. In addition, any communication disorders and cognitive deficits will be evaluated and treated as identified.
